Wisconsin offers moderate Med-Surg travel nurse compensation at $44/hr (ranked #33 of 50 states). As a compact license state, you can start working quickly without additional licensing. High demand means plenty of assignment options.

How much do Med-Surg travel nurses make in Wisconsin?
Medical-Surgical travel nurses in Wisconsin typically earn between $39 and $56 per hour in taxable wages, with an average of $44/hr. This translates to approximately $1,760 per week or $91,520 annually. Med-Surg nurses often earn a premium due to extremely high demand.
What are the requirements to work as a Med-Surg travel nurse in Wisconsin?
To work as a Medical-Surgical travel nurse in Wisconsin, you typically need: BLS, 1+ years Med-Surg experience. Wisconsin is part of the Nurse Licensure Compact, so if you have a compact license, you can work here without additional state licensing.
What GSA rates apply for Med-Surg travel nurses in Wisconsin?
The GSA per diem rates for Wisconsin are: Lodging: $98/night, Meals: $59/day, and Incidentals: $5/day. These rates determine the maximum tax-free stipend amounts. Med-Surg travel nurses receive the same stipend rates as other specialties—the specialty premium is reflected in the higher taxable hourly rate.
